Portable Turbidimeter in Germany Trends and Forecast

The future of the portable turbidimeter market in Germany looks promising with opportunities in the commercial and residential markets. The global portable turbidimeter market is expected to grow with a CAGR of 5.2% from 2025 to 2031. The portable turbidimeter market in Germany is also forecasted to witness strong growth over the forecast period. The major drivers for this market are the increasing demand for water-borne disease, the rising need for early detection of water impurities, and the stringent government regulations.

• Lucintel forecasts that, within the application category, wine making industry is expected to witness the highest growth over the forecast period due to growing demand for premium wines.
• Within the end use category, the commercial is expected to witness the highest growth due to the growing adoption of turbidimeters used in various applications, such as environmental monitoring, drinking water treatment, wastewater management, and agriculture.

• Water Treatment: Enhanced water quality management is crucial for public health and environmental protection. Portable turbidimeters enable rapid, on-site testing of water clarity, facilitating timely decision-making. They are vital for routine monitoring in municipal water treatment plants, ensuring compliance with safety standards. The demand for portable devices is driven by the need for quick, accurate results without laboratory delays. This growth opportunity allows companies to expand their product offerings and strengthen relationships with municipal and industrial clients.
• Environmental Monitoring: Protecting natural water bodies requires continuous, real-time data on water quality parameters. Portable turbidimeters are essential for field surveys, pollution tracking, and ecological assessments. They help environmental agencies and research institutions gather accurate data efficiently. The increasing focus on environmental conservation and pollution control amplifies the demand for portable, reliable measurement tools. This opportunity supports the development of advanced, user-friendly devices tailored for field conditions.
• Industrial Water Management: Industries such as manufacturing, food processing, and pharmaceuticals rely on precise water quality control. Portable turbidimeters facilitate on-site testing, reducing downtime and ensuring product quality. They enable quick detection of contamination, preventing costly production halts. The growth in industrial automation and regulatory compliance drives demand for portable solutions. Companies can leverage this opportunity to offer integrated systems that enhance operational efficiency and meet strict industry standards.
• Drinking Water Safety: Ensuring safe drinking water is a top priority for public health authorities. Portable turbidimeters allow for immediate testing at distribution points, identifying contamination risks early. They support routine surveillance and emergency response efforts. The rising awareness of waterborne diseases and regulatory requirements fuels market growth. This opportunity encourages innovation in device portability, accuracy, and data management, strengthening market position.
• Research and Development: Scientific research in water quality and treatment technologies benefits from portable turbidimeters for field experiments and pilot studies. They provide researchers with flexible, accurate tools for data collection outside laboratory settings. The expanding research activities in environmental sciences and water treatment create a steady demand. Companies can capitalize on this by developing specialized, high-precision instruments tailored for research needs.
